The Youth Sport Trust (YST) is a registered charity which was
established by Sir John Beckwith in 1994 to build a brighter future
for young people by enhancing the quality of physical education
and sporting opportunities. Its mission is to develop and implement,
in close partnership with other organizations, quality physical
education and sports programmes for all young people aged
18 months to 18 years in schools
YST’s objectives are:
- to increase young people’s participation and enjoyment of PE and
school sport. - to give young people the chance to experience and enjoy different
types of activity at whatever level is right for them. - to ensure youngsters receive the best teaching, coaching and resources
possible and have the chance to progress if they show talent. - to help our young people to live healthy and active lives and to be the
best they can be.
YST’s objectives are achieved through the educational sporting
programmes that it produces. These are delivered through schools
and are supported by a range of corporate partners, trusts and
foundations and government departments.
Another important area of work is its support of Specialist Sports Colleges.
These designated sports-focused schools are at the hub of the government’s
strategy to enhance young people’s opportunities to participate in a wide
range of sports. They also raise the standards of teaching and learning in
PE and school sport, and across the curriculum. To assist Sports Colleges
in the achievement of these aims, YST provides them with a framework
of support and resources.
